A custom user-model based package with features ranging from JWT and Basic authentication to REST API end-points for signup, signin, email verification, password resetting and account activation.
Project description
Welcome to django-rest-xauth
Documentation
Go here for quick-setup/start or here for full documentation.
Test run
With docker
Run make build_image_and_run
. You can then go to http://localhost:8000/ and signin to the
default user account using superuser@example.com
as email and demoproject
as password.
To add extra options to the default docker run
command, use docker_run_options
in the make command
e.g. make run docker_run_options='-v ./:/app/'
.
Without docker
After setting up all requirements using make dev
, start django server as you would in any project
e.g. ./manage.py runserver
.
Contributing
Please be sure to review contributing guidelines to learn how to help the project.
Project details
Release history Release notifications | RSS feed
Download files
Download the file for your platform. If you're not sure which to choose, learn more about installing packages.
Source Distribution
Built Distribution
Hashes for django_rest_xauth-2.4.0-py3-none-any.whl
Algorithm | Hash digest | |
---|---|---|
SHA256 | b8eacfacfb2beb107da1e7dde74e859d91963d84637eb8cb2ea1e7358838c550 |
|
MD5 | cd70c0cbe578a53fb5c2886e90dbea25 |
|
BLAKE2b-256 | 17e35842c07e30d54992e2c6e182b3ab6339b96403ebfe5eec0b4154ef24d61d |